Common Questions about Auto Accidents

What should I do immediately after a car accident in Massachusetts?
After a car accident in Massachusetts, you should: 1) Check for injuries and call 911 if needed. 2) Move to a safe area if possible. 3) Exchange information with the other driver(s) involved. 4) Document the scene with photos and notes. 5) Report the accident to the police. 6) Notify your insurance company. 7) Seek medical attention, even if you feel fine. 8) Contact a personal injury attorney to protect your rights.

Is Massachusetts a no-fault state for car accidents?
Yes, Massachusetts is a no-fault state for car accidents. This means that regardless of who caused the accident, each person’s own insurance company pays for their medical expenses and lost wages up to a certain limit. However, you can still file a claim against the at-fault driver in cases of serious injury or when medical expenses exceed a certain threshold.

How long do I have to file a car accident lawsuit in Massachusetts?
In Massachusetts, the statute of limitations for filing a car accident lawsuit is generally three years from the date of the accident. This applies to both personal injury and property damage claims. However, it’s advisable to start the legal process as soon as possible to ensure evidence is preserved and witnesses’ memories are fresh.

How does Massachusetts’ comparative negligence law affect my car accident claim?
Massachusetts follows a modified comparative negligence rule. This means you can recover damages as long as you’re not more than 51% at fault for the accident. Your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. For example, if you’re found to be 20% at fault and your damages are $100,000, you would receive $80,000. If you’re found to be 52% or more at fault, you cannot recover any damages.

What if the other driver is uninsured or underinsured in Massachusetts?
If the at-fault driver is uninsured or underinsured in Massachusetts, you have several options: 1) Use your own u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age, which is mandatory in Massachusetts. 2) File a claim with your own insurance company under your personal injury protection (PIP) coverage. 3) Sue the at-fault driver personally, although they may not have assets to pay a judgment. 4) In some cases, you might be able to pursue a claim against a third party who may share liability for the accident.

How does Personal Injury Protection (PIP) work in Massachusetts car accidents?
Personal Injury Protection (PIP) is a mandatory coverage in Massachusetts that pays for medical expenses, lost wages, and replacement services, regardless of who was at fault in the accident. PIP coverage in Massachusetts typically provides up to $8,000 per person. It covers the policyholder, household members, passengers, and pedestrians. PIP is considered “no-fault” coverage, meaning you can receive benefits even if you caused the accident.

What evidence should I collect after a car accident in Massachusetts?
After a car accident in Massachusetts, you should collect the following evidence: 1) Photos of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ries. 2) Contact information of all parties involved and witnesses. 3) Police report number and responding officer’s information. 4) Medical records and bills related to your injuries. 5) Documentation of lost wages and other expenses. 6) Any surveillance or dashcam footage if available. 7) Notes about the accident, including weather conditions, time, and location. 8) Insurance information from all parties involved.

How long does it typically take to settle a car accident case in Massachusetts?
The time it takes to settle a car accident case in Massachusetts can vary greatly depending on the specifics of the case. Simple cases might be resolved in a few months, while more complex cases involving severe injuries or disputed liability could take a year or more. Factors that affect the timeline include the severity of injuries, clarity of liability, cooperation of insurance companies, and whether the case goes to trial.
